Dangers of Distracted Driving - July 2010
Andrew Kerwin, M.D., F.A.C.S., a University of Florida College of Medicine-Jacksonville associate professor of surgery and division chief of acute care surgery, discussed the dangers of distracted driving with First Coast News host Charlene Shirk. Kerwin said more than 4,000 patients are seen in the trauma center at Shands Jacksonville each year and 45 percent of those patients are involved in motor vehicle crashes. [watch]

Celebrating 25 Years - TraumaOne Flight Program at Shands Jacksonville - June 2010
Shands Jacksonville and the community celebrated the TraumaOne flight program's silver anniversary on Thursday, June 3. Since the program started 25 years ago, the Lake City and Jacksonville-based helicopters have transported more than 38,000 patients. [watch]
A Night for Heroes 2010 - Kenneth Johnson - March 2010
On the night of Sept. 20, 2008 Kenneth Johnson was waiting at an intersection for the light to turn green. That is the last thing he recalls before a vehicle slammed into him. TraumaOne came to the rescue along with several community responders. He received around the clock care by Shands Jacksonville nurses and University of Florida surgeons and specialists. After more than a 90-day stay in the hospital, Johnson is back to enjoying life with his wife Armona. [watch]
